Stalingrad (1993 film) — художественный фильм 1993 года про войну немецкого режиссера Джозефа Фильсмайера
Production: Germany - Czech Republic, 1993
Director:Joseph Filsmeier
Screenplay by: Jurgen Büscher, Christoph Fromm, Johannes Heide
Starring:Dominik Horwitz, Thomas Kretschmann, Johan Nickel, Sebastian Rudolf.
Duration: 134 minutes
Plot of the film Stalingrad (1993 film):
1942. Having abandoned the idea of taking Moscow for a while, the German command plans an operation to advance to the South, to the Caucasian oil. On this route, the Germans need to take Russia's largest strategic center Stalingrad.
The importance of the city on the Volga is not only that it bears the name of the leader of the Soviet people, but also that Stalingrad is home to many factories producing weapons and ammunition. In addition, Stalingrad is a major river port.
Lieutenant Hans Von Witzland's platoon, as part of a special forces battalion, is heading to the Eastern Front. Witzland himself is going to the front for the first time, but his soldiers have already been to war. The easy victories of the Germans in North Africa have turned the soldiers' heads a little, and they are going to the front in high spirits and confident of a quick victory and return home.
But the first impressions of the Eastern Front made the arrogant soldiers look at the world differently. Having barely arrived in Stalingrad, the special forces see many seriously wounded, dirty and despondent soldiers. The battalion's first task is to take the factory on the move and suppress Russian machine gun nests.

Under heavy fire, the commanders drive the soldiers forward, and only a few manage to get into the plant. Soon the Germans manage to take the facility, but after such a meat grinder, only 60 people out of 400 in the battalion remain. The dejected soldiers listen to the radio, from which the Fuhrer cheerfully announces that the capture of Stalingrad is a matter of days. These reports further depress the soldiers, knowing how far from the truth this is.
One soldier's leg was torn off, and Vitzland ordered him to be taken to the hospital immediately. But there were so many seriously wounded in the hospital that the doctors could barely help only a tenth of those in need. Then one of Richter's soldiers, threatening with a machine gun, brought in a medic, who gave him a painkiller injection. Nevertheless, the soldier died, and Vitzland and the surviving soldiers of his platoon were sent to a penal battalion.
The harsh winter of 1942 has arrived, the 6th Army is unsuccessfully trying to break out of encirclement. Wehrmacht soldiers are dying of cold and hunger like flies. On Christmas, planes with "presents" from the Fuhrer appeared in the sky above the encircled army. Soldiers, languishing from hunger, hoped to find canned meat or bread in boxes dropped from the sky, but the boxes were crammed full of only iron crosses...
The command is trying to evacuate the encircled soldiers and officers from Stalingrad by air. But there is a catastrophic shortage of planes. There are monstrous queues in front of the planes, but only the seriously wounded can get into them. The huge army has no choice but to surrender to the mercy of the winner. An endless stream of soldiers and officers, throwing down their weapons, go to surrender. Vitzland and several of his fighters decide to make their way to the west...
